It is just a long time to sit on an airplane. Our Hunting Safari did not go well. It was very unorganized and I ended up hunting only three days of the seven days that I was supposed to hunt. The problems I encountered were: No Rifle, No PH, NO Game Scout, No Hunting Permits, and then we ran out of fuel. It seems that the only hunt that went well for Usangu was the very first hunt. Everything after that was a mess. I talked to several of the other Hunters, and most had a worse trip than I did. I ended up shooting two Buffalo. They weren't very good, but the only opportunities that I had. The area was over hunted, and I think that Usangu will be out of business if they don't make some immediate changes in the way that they conduct business.
